The Kids At Allendale Need Your Help

On Thursday, September 27, from 6:30 p.m. to 8:00 p.m., at the Hidden Treasures Thrift Shop (2114 East Grand Avenue in Lindenhurst), Allendale will host a recruitment open house for those interested in volunteering with the agency or serving as a foster care parent.

At the open house, staff members from the agency's volunteer services and foster care unit will explain how individuals, organizations, or corporations can help the children, youth, and families at Allendale. Volunteers are needed to help with mentoring activities, life and job skills training and coaching, and to serve as positive role models. Foster care parents are needed to provide emotional support, structure, and encouragement.

Background Information About Allendale:

Founded in 1897, the Allendale Association is a private, not-for-profit organization dedicated to excellence and innovation in care, treatment, education and advocacy for troubled youth and their families. Today's programs and services, including the foster care program, reach children with a broad range of moderate to profound emotional, behavioral, and learning difficulties and challenges. Currently, the Allendale Association serves over 1,260 children, adolescents, young adults and families in need annually.
